金属防锈剂的防锈性能及试验验证

         

摘要

The effects of types of anti-rust agents,surfactants,water quality and pH on anti-rust properties of metal anti-rust agents are discussed through analyzing anti-rust mechanism for metal anti-rust agents,and the test verifi-cation is conducted.The results show that in a certain range,the anti-rust properties of metal anti-rust agents with the same or similar molecular structure are improved with the growth of carbon chain.When the molecular structure contains a hydrophobic hydrocarbon group of appropriate length,the anti -rust properties are improved with the in-crease of polar group.The certain surfactants will reduce the anti-rust properties of anti-rust agents.With respect to the distilled water,the tap water reduces the anti-rust properties of metal anti-rust agents.The metal anti-rust a-gents have good anti-rust effect on the 10#steel,brass and aluminum LY12 as pH is 8~8.5.%通过分析金属防锈剂的防锈机理,探讨了防锈剂种类、表面活性剂、水质和 pH值对金属防锈剂防锈性能的影响,并进行了试验验证。结果表明,在一定范围内相同或相似分子结构金属防锈剂的防锈性能随碳链的增长而不断提高;当分子结构中含有适当长度疏水性烃基时,其防锈性能随极性基团的增加而有所提高;某些表面活性剂会降低防锈剂的防锈性能;相对于蒸馏水,自来水则会削弱金属防锈剂的防锈性能;pH值为8~8.5时金属防锈剂对10#钢、黄铜和LY12铝均有较好的防锈效果。
